How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Side?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Side Studio Apartments | $798 | $700 | $850 |
| South Side 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,074 | $800 | $1,413 |
| South Side 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,377 | $900 | $1,800 |
| South Side 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,864 | $1,250 | $7,315 |
| South Side 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,475 | $1,400 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about South Side Apartments with Parking
What is the Cheapest Parking apartment in South Side?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in South Side with Parking is at 1121-1123 E 82nd St listed at $550.
How much is the average rent for South Side Apartments with Parking?
The average rent for a Apartment in South Side with Parking is $1,419.
What is the largest South Side Apartment for rent with Parking?
Today's Apartment with Parking and the most square footage in South Side is a 2,600 square feet unit starting from $2,300 at 8742 S Harper Ave, Unit 1.
What is the average size for South Side Apartments for rent with Parking?
The average size for a rental with Parking in South Side is currently at 1,004 sq ft.
